Finally, Welton takes on Dr. Ben Carson of the Neurologist Tea Party and his recent nightmarish comparison of American political discourse to Nazi Germany. A Gestapo state where free speech is suppressed? This guy can’t seem to stop talking! He criticized the president to his face at the National Prayer Breakfast, has appeared at two successive CPACs, but still can’t shake a sense of desperate victimhood. Well, we’ll give him a hand.

Recent Posts

Start typing and press Enter to search